Account deactivated - Incorrectly selected marketplace region when creating amazon account

Hello. I don’t know what to do after several messages to Amazon Support. It’s my first time on here and the problems I’m running into are getting bigger and more frustrating.

First, I wanted to sell on amazon EU and by accident I created an account on amazon North America (from amazon.com link, I thought I would be able to select the region later, ok, my mistake).

After contacting amazon support they told me to request to delete my account on North America and make a new one at “amazon seller marketplace europe” which i did.
I gave them the same data as i did at making North America seller account. I’ve logged in and im seeing that my account is suspended and then deactived, ok.

First of all, I’m a sole propreitor in my country and my business was registered under my parents address (where i’ve lived). I can’t give Amazon bills with my name and my address on it, because my parents take all of the bills on their names, so the bills i can get for them is under my parents name and under my business address (my parents address).

My home address is different as my business and residential address and i only have internet bill under my name and my home address. I’ve tried to reach help from amazon support but nothing worked. They just answered me in 2 or 3 emails that i cannot send support to them because my account is suspended and only account-health topics was available.

I don’t really know what to do know and what documents will be correct for them. How to reach a help from amazon support? Maybe someone can help me from here?

Your residential and your home address should be the same address and it’s that one that Amazon want a utility bill for which will need to be in your name so if you don’t have one in your name I think you won’t be able to proceed.

The registered name, address need to match with the ID documents required.
If its under your parent’s name then you need to have documents under their name.
The ID verification is required to protect customers. Otherwise who would Amazon approach in case of issues with the account. This also reduces fake stuff being sold.
